"""TLS verify resolution for httpx/OpenAI provider clients."""
from __future__ import annotations
import logging
import os
import ssl
from pathlib import Path
from typing import Any, Optional
logger = logging.getLogger(__name__)
def _coerce_insecure(ssl_verify: Any) -> bool:
if ssl_verify is False:
return True
if isinstance(ssl_verify, str) and ssl_verify.strip().lower() in {"false", "0", "no", "off"}:
return True
return False
def resolve_httpx_verify(
*,
ca_bundle: Optional[str] = None,
ssl_verify: Any = None,
) -> bool | ssl.SSLContext:
"""Resolve httpx ``verify`` for provider HTTP clients.
Priority:
1. ``ssl_verify: false`` — disable verification (local dev only)
2. explicit ``ca_bundle`` (per-provider ``ssl_ca_cert`` config field)
3. ``HERMES_CA_BUNDLE``, ``SSL_CERT_FILE``, ``REQUESTS_CA_BUNDLE`` env vars
4. ``True`` (httpx/certifi default)
"""
if _coerce_insecure(ssl_verify):
return False
effective_ca = (
(ca_bundle or "").strip()
or os.getenv("HERMES_CA_BUNDLE", "").strip()
or os.getenv("SSL_CERT_FILE", "").strip()
or os.getenv("REQUESTS_CA_BUNDLE", "").strip()
)
if effective_ca:
ca_path = str(Path(effective_ca).expanduser())
if os.path.isfile(ca_path):
return ssl.create_default_context(cafile=ca_path)
logger.warning(
"CA bundle path does not exist: %s — falling back to default certificates",
effective_ca,
)
return True
